60 votos

Reducir el tamaño de la aplicación Xcode

¿Hay alguna forma de reducir el espacio de disco utilizado para almacenar la aplicación Xcode? Sólo he descargado Xcode para poder compilar C y C++, así que si es posible me gustaría que ocupara mucho menos de los 9,22GB que requiere ahora. ¿Quizás haya partes opcionales que pueda desinstalar?

68voto

Peter Puntos 214

Aunque no está directamente relacionado con el tamaño de la aplicación de Xcode. Hay múltiples lugares donde puedes eliminar archivos para liberar algo de espacio.

1. Datos derivados Xcode guarda datos sobre tus proyectos que incluyen el índice, la salida de construcción y los registros. Ir a ~/Library/Developer/Xcode/DerivedData/ y borre las carpetas de los proyectos para los que ya no necesita mantener estos datos.

2. Soporte de dispositivos iOS Xcode almacena información sobre los dispositivos que has utilizado para el desarrollo. Elimine los datos que ya no necesite en ~/Library/Developer/Xcode/iOS DeviceSupport/ .

3. Archivos Elimine los que no necesita en el Organizador, o vaya a ~/Library/Developer/Xcode/Archives/ para borrarlos en bloque. Tenga cuidado de no borrar los archivos para los que todavía necesita los datos dSYM para la depuración.

4. Simuladores Los simuladores se almacenan en ~/Library/Developer/CoreSimulator/Devices . Para cada versión de iOS para la que esté construyendo.

5. Documentación Busca y elimina los datos innecesarios en ~/Library/Developer/Shared/Documentation/DocSets .

2 votos

Sólo tengo 3 carpetas en Xcode : DerivedData , iOS Device Logs y UserData . Las dos primeras carpetas tienen cero KB, y UserData es de sólo 8KB. No tengo un CoreSimulator carpeta en Developer . Ya he eliminado los DocSets, que ocupaban unos 2,5 GB adicionales a los 9,22 que utiliza Xcode.

23voto

Oskar Puntos 1242

Tal vez una solución más elegante sería utilizar las herramientas de línea de comandos en lugar de Xcode.

Puedes eliminar Xcode por completo (o saltarte la instalación). En lugar de descargar e instalar Xcode - abrir la línea de comandos (aplicación de terminal funciona fuera de la caja) y escriba gcc.

Eso hará que aparezca una ventana donde puedes instalar las herramientas de línea de comandos. Haz clic en instalar, haz clic en aceptar y los compiladores, bibliotecas y depuradores de C se descargarán e instalarán.

En 10.11 las herramientas de línea de comandos ocupan unos 200 MB de espacio en disco. El dmg para instalar las herramientas de línea de comandos de Xcode 9 versión beta es menos que eso también, por lo que es un conjunto bastante delgado de herramientas si desea conservar el espacio en disco y puede utilizar otro IDE / editor y no necesita todas las características que ofrece Xcode.

2 votos

Muchos programas necesitan el Xcode completo para funcionar correctamente.

1 votos

Vaya @TeaTree ¿qué tipo de programas? Esa es una dependencia bastante grande para necesitarla instalada, pero si eres un desarrollador, tal vez sea por eso.

1 votos

Deadbeat por ejemplo, pero lo que realmente me hace pensar así es que cada vez que me encuentro con un problema con gcc, lo que soluciona es instalar el Xcode completo.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X